When you get to the point of buying massive amts of chlorine, Ocean State has 12.5% liquid chlorine for $5.99/gallon. It’s always fresh and I’ve never seen them run out. You might find it cheaper elsewhere. I haven’t, but I have a SWG, so I don’t buy a lot and I haven’t searched far and wide. Don’t buy Ocean States stabilizer though. It is about 1/4 of the strength advertised.
